Ysyk-Ata, Kyrgyzstan

Ysyk-Ata is an administrative subregion in Chuy in Kyrgyzstan with a population of approximately 154,340 people.

The regional headquarters of Ysyk-Ata (Ysyk-Ata) is located in Ivanovka (Ivanovka) with a population of 17,513 people. The distance as the crow flies from Ysyk-Ata's regional headquarters Ivanovka to Kyrgyzstan's capital Bishkek (Bishkek) is approximately 40 km (25 mi).
